Looking for a role where you can make a real difference to customers every day? Join us as a Customer Service Advisor and become the first point of contact for customers calling our SSCL Customer Service Hub. You’ll be helping people navigate processes and providing guidance – no processing, just supporting callers with the right information.
This is a full‑time hybrid role, so you’ll work from home Monday to Wednesday and be in our Newport office Thursday and Friday.
What you’ll be doing- Answering inbound calls and email queries within agreed service levels.
- Gathering and logging accurate information on client systems.
- Monitoring and progressing calls and emails to meet contracted service levels.
- Escalating issues to Subject Matter Experts or team leads when needed.
- Providing clear guidance and support to callers throughout their process.
- Strong customer‑facing telephone and call handling skills.
- Ability to communicate clearly and professionally.
- Confidence in using client systems to log and track information.
- Knowledge of IT systems.
- Experience with call management software.

Shared Services Connected Ltd (SSCL), part of the Sopra Steria UK Family, is the market leader in critical business support services for the UK public sector. Operating at size and scale since 2013, SSCL has delivered over £750 million of savings – providing more funds for front line public services. We transform services using digital solutions and innovative technology, developing platforms that enable flexibility to meet the changing needs of our Government, Defence and Police clients.
We employ around 3,000 people who sit at the heart of our business strategy. Their passion and connection to our values and our purpose is what sets us apart and recognises SSCL as one of Great Place To Work® UK’s best workplaces. We deliver social value within our services and work with our clients and community partners to support programmes such as education and employability initiatives across the UK.
